How much power do you actually need?
It really comes down to the size of your space. If you’ve got a tiny bathroom (under 4m²), a single 400W to 600W shortwave lamp usually does the trick. These are great because they don’t waste time heating up the air—they hit your skin and the surfaces around you instantly. For those medium-sized rooms (4-8m²), I’d suggest either two 600W units or one beefier 1200W array. And if you’re dealing with a huge luxury bath over 10m², you’ll want a distributed layout of 1500W or more. Otherwise, you’ll end up with “cold spots” where you’re still freezing in the corners.
Why the “IP66” thing actually matters
You’ll see “IP66” on the spec sheet. It sounds like boring tech-speak, but it’s actually the most important part. Bathrooms are brutal on electronics. Between the steam and the accidental splashes, moisture loves to find its way into the wiring. IP66 means the housing is sealed tight against dust and powerful jets of water. Without that rating, moisture seeps into the socket. Then, one day, it just pops—a short circuit or a burnt-out filament—and you’re back to shivering.
A few tips for the best experience
Shortwave heat is amazing because it’s instant. You flip a switch, and you feel it. But the second you turn it off, the heat vanishes. To keep things efficient, try wiring your heaters into a timer or a motion sensor. That way, the heat is there when you walk in, but it isn’t running all day while the room is empty. One last thing: watch your mounting height. If you put a powerful 1200W lamp too low in a small room, it’ll feel like a heat lamp at a buffet—scorching hot right under the light, but freezing at your feet. Give the heat some room to spread out.
